What does it mean to be paid under the table in cash?

Being paid 'under the table' in cash means receiving wages or compensation directly from an employer without official records or tax withholdings. This type of payment is typically not reported to tax authorities, making it illegal in many cases and potentially risky for both the worker and the employer. Workers paid under the table may miss out on legal protections, benefits, and may face penalties if discovered. It's important to understand the legal and financial consequences before accepting such work.

What are some common challenges faced by cash-in-hand workers in terms of job security and benefits?

Cash-in-hand workers, often paid 'under the table,' typically face challenges such as lack of formal job security, absence of health or retirement benefits, and limited legal protections in case of workplace disputes. Since these positions are usually not documented, workers may find it difficult to prove employment history when applying for future roles or benefits. It's important to weigh these considerations carefully and understand the potential risks before accepting cash-only employment.

CompanyFederal Reserve Bank of ChicagoAs Cash Specialist I you will receive, process, pay out, destroy and validate currency in a highly controlled, monitored, regulated and secure environment for a single function in Cash. Strict adherence to a set of defined rules and regulations, including those outlined in the Federal Reserve Currency Operations Manual (FRCOM), Custody Control Principles and Standards (CCPS), and internal District Cash Procedures, is required.
The level of work required is considered entry and staff must be able to work as part of a custody team and under general supervision.

Your Responsibilities:

  • Receive, process, pay out, destroy and validate currency in a highly controlled, monitored, regulated and secure environment for a single function in Cash
  • The level of work required is considered entry and staff must be able to work as part of a custody team and under general supervision
  • Read, understand and consistently apply educational materials and manuals to perform operational roles in Cash Services
  • Acquires job knowledge to operate high-speed currency equipment and/or pay and receive currency/coin to depository institutions, achieving challenging production standards and complying with all applicable procedures and controls
  • Balances deposits and processes entries to depository institutions using accounting operating systems and Cash Services unique inventory and processing applications
  • Navigates complex inventory tracking within relevant accounting systems to record batch statistics/inventory, transfers among internal valuables handling teams and external customers, and other pertinent data elements
  • Responsible for ensuring the accuracy of automated accounting and transfer records.
  • Transfers and stores significant values and quantities of currency and coin manually or using material handling equipment and maintains custody and accountability throughout completion of these processes
  • Identifies and alerts management/team to control and procedural exceptions
  • Demonstrates ability to operate in a team environment with high results orientation; displays effective interpersonal skills
  • Be adept to a production environment

Your Background:

  • High school diploma or equivalent
  • Ability to use Microsoft Office Suite and automated information technology systems
  • required to obtain counterfeit certification and be able to physically detect counterfeits and altered notes through manual inspection
  • Required to maintain certification through semi-annual testing
  • May be required to receive training and certification to operate material handling equipment as required by OSHA
  • Ability to work as a team member in a highly sensitive and rigorously controlled and monitored environment
  • Ability to work 5 days, M-F, shift is from 5:40am to 2:50pm or 6:00am to 3:15pm
  • Ability to stand for 80% (or up to 100%) of the workday
  • Ability to lift and carry up to 50 lbs.
  • Ability to push and transport currency containers weighing up to 1500 lbs.
